Business Analyst Intern

Uptrail is a UK-based career accelerator helping students, job seekers, and early-career professionals transition confidently into the tech industry. We focus on practical, real-world tasks across fields including data, software, cyber security, and cloud.

This opportunity is ideal for recent graduates or early-career professionals looking to gain experience, mentorship, and a stronger foothold in the tech job market.

Benefits

- Personalised mentorship from experienced professionals in business analysis

- Practical understanding of the business analysis lifecycle, requirement gathering, and stakeholder engagement

- Valuable networking opportunities within the tech and business consulting space

- Hands-on project experience to add to your portfolio

- A structured path to gain clarity and confidence in your career journey

Responsibilities

- Gathering, analysing, and documenting business requirements

- Learn and apply key techniques such as stakeholder interviews, workshops, and surveys

- Map out business processes using BPMN or other visual modelling tools

- Creation of deliverables like Business Requirements Documents (BRDs)

- Gain exposure to project lifecycles, predictive and agile frameworks

- Receive mentorship from experienced business analysts

Requirements

- A recent graduate, career switcher, or early-career professional

- Studying or have completed a degree in business, data, IT, or a related field

- Curious about business systems, user needs, and process improvement

- Comfortable with basic documentation and communication tools (e.g., MS Word, Excel, Google Docs)

- Eager to learn, grow, and gain practical experience in a real-world environment
